Indian center holds new election
Facebook Twitter Email
NOVEMBER 30, 2000

The Indian Center of Lincoln, Nebraska, held new elections for five seats on its board of directors on Tuesday, adding four new members and keeping one former.

The elections were held after the center cancelled a previous election. Now, the center says the incident has brought the community together and they are eager to put it behind them.
